In 2020-2021, 16,243 people earned their degree in area, ethnic, culture, and gender studies, making the major the 30th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, area, ethnic, culture, and gender studies gra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$31,881 and had an average of $22,102 in loans still to pay off.

Across Minnesota, there were 245 area, ethnic, culture, and gender stud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$38,146 and $22,498 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 4 area, ethnic, culture, and gender stud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$78,414 and $0 respectively.

Out of the 1 schools in the Schools for a Doctorate Highly Focused on Area, Ethnic, Culture, & Gender Studies Major in Minnesota that were part of this year’s ranking, University of Minnesota - Twin Cities landed the #1 spot on the list. Minneapolis, Minnesota is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out doctorate’s area, ethnic, culture, and gender studies degrees to 4 students in 2020-2021.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 1.7%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%.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 93%.
